Mayer Brown welcomes Greg Oguss as Partner in Corporate & Securities and the Global Insurance Industry Group

Mayer Brown, a law firm known for its comprehensive legal services across multiple industries, has announced that Greg Oguss has joined its Chicago office as a partner in the Corporate & Securities practice and the Global Insurance Industry Group.

Oguss previously held the role of global chief counsel for corporate development at Athene Holding Ltd., a subsidiary of Apollo Global Management, Inc.

“Greg is widely recognised as a leading legal advisor on commercial, legal strategy and regulatory matters related to cross-border insurance M&A, asset-intensive reinsurance and asset management opportunities across the US, Bermuda, Europe, and Asia,” said Stephen Rooney, Co-Leader of Mayer Brown’s Global Insurance Industry Group.

“He will be a great asset to our market-leading Insurance Industry Group, allowing us to continue to deliver the highest quality transactional advice to our clients.”

Oguss advises multinational insurers, reinsurers, and alternative asset managers on a broad range of transactions such as new business and legacy reinsurance agreements, acquisitions, divestitures, investment management arrangements, as well as debt and equity financing.

He also has extensive experience navigating regulatory matters both domestically and internationally. His practice focuses on the intersection of insurance—particularly in life and annuity sectors—and alternative asset management, along with a strong record in global insurance M&A deals.

“Returning to private practice after serving for several years in an in-house role at a market leading retirement services provider, I am excited to bring my client-side perspective and close relationships with key market participants to Mayer Brown’s exceptional financial services transactional practice,” commented Oguss.

“Mayer Brown is extremely well-positioned to help a diverse array of clients seeking to address retirement funding gaps across the US, the UK, Europe, and Asia to achieve successful business outcomes. The firm’s reputation for delivering exceptional transactional and regulatory advice in innovative cross-border transactions around the globe is a strong fit for my practice.”

“We continue to prioritise the addition of high caliber lateral hires in our Chicago office to help us drive growth in our strategic areas,” added Joanna Horsnail, the Managing Partner of Mayer Brown’s Chicago office.

“Greg is a terrific addition to our growing corporate insurance team and strengthens our ability to handle more complex reinsurance and M&A deals in the US and internationally.”
